.section.cta .title{color:var(--brand-white)}.section.cta .bar{background-color:var(--brand-white);margin-bottom:15px}.section.cta .container .content .right{display:flex;flex-direction:column;align-items:center;justify-content:center}@media (max-width:992px){.section.cta{text-align:center}}.contact-card{background-color:var(--card-background);padding:20px;border-radius:10px;text-align:left;box-shadow:var(--box-shadow)}.contact-card .small-title{color:var(--primary-color)!important;margin-bottom:10px!important;font-size:20px!important}.contact-card .text a{color:var(--link-color)!important;margin-bottom:0!important;font-size:18px!important;font-weight:400}@media (max-width:992px){.contact-card{text-align:center}}:root{--primary-color:#21947d;--primary-color-dark:#21947d;--primary-color-light:#21947d;--overlay-color:rgba(33,148,125,.5);--title-color:#0d1216;--text-color:#2a2d2f;--link-color:#0d1216;--border-color:#e9e9e9;--brand-white:#fff;--background-color:#fff;--header-background:#fff;--footer-background:#fff;--card-background:#fff;--banner-title-font-size:50px;--banner-title-line-height:55px;--title-font-size:35px;--title-font-weight:600;--title-line-height:45px;--small-title-font-size:18px;--extra-small-title-font-size:15px;--form-label-font-size:13px;--text-font-size:17px;--text-font-weight:400;--text-line-height:30px;--box-shadow:0px 2px 15px rgba(0,0,0,.1)}.ant-layout,body{background-color:var(--background-color)!important}*{margin:0;padding:0}.ant-message{z-index:99999999999!important}.template a{color:var(--text-color)!important;text-decoration:none;font-weight:300;line-height:24px}.template a:hover{color:var(--primary-color)!important}.template ul{list-style-type:none}.template ul li{display:inline-block;padding:10px 12px}.template iframe{border-radius:10px;border:1px solid var(--border-color)}.template.has-fixed-header{padding-top:68px}.template.has-fixed-header.top-bar{padding-top:108px}.template.has-fixed-header .header{position:fixed;top:0;width:100%;z-index:999999999}.ant-drawer.mobile-drawer{z-index:999999999}.template .container{width:90%;margin:auto}.template .bold{font-weight:500}.template .banner-title{font-size:var(--banner-title-font-size);line-height:var(--banner-title-line-height)}.template .banner-title,.template .title{color:var(--title-color);font-weight:var(--title-font-weight);margin-bottom:5px;align-items:center;position:relative}.template .title{font-size:var(--title-font-size);line-height:var(--title-line-height)}.template .small-title{font-size:var(--small-title-font-size);align-items:center}.template .extra-small-title,.template .small-title{color:var(--title-color);font-weight:var(--title-font-weight);margin-bottom:0}.template .extra-small-title{font-size:var(--extra-small-title-font-size)}.template .light-text{color:#fff!important}.template .light-background{background-color:#fff!important}.template .primary-background{background-color:var(--primary-color)}.template .primary-gradient-background{background:linear-gradient(90deg,color-mix(in srgb,var(--primary-color),transparent 10%),color-mix(in srgb,var(--primary-color),transparent 30%),color-mix(in srgb,var(--primary-color),transparent 50%))}.template .primary-light-background{background:color-mix(in srgb,var(--primary-color),#fff 95%)}.template .overlay{position:absolute;top:0;width:100%;height:100%;opacity:.7;background:var(--primary-color)}.template .description,.template .text{color:var(--text-color);font-size:var(--text-font-size);font-weight:var(--text-font-weight)!important;line-height:var(--text-line-height)!important;margin-bottom:20px}.template .ant-form-item-label{color:var(--title-color);font-size:var(--form-label-font-size);font-weight:var(--title-font-weight);overflow:visible!important;padding-bottom:0!important}.template .primary-text{color:var(--primary-color)}.template .primary-bg{background:linear-gradient(90deg,var(--primary-color) 5%,var(--primary-color) 10%,var(--primary-color) 20%,transparent 120%)}.template .bar{display:inline-block;width:80px;height:4px;border-radius:4px;background-color:var(--primary-color);margin:5px 0}.template .tag{font-weight:500;text-transform:uppercase;color:var(--primary-color);display:inline-block;margin-bottom:10px;font-size:12px;font-weight:600}.template .ant-btn{height:48px!important;padding:5px 20px!important;border-radius:40px!important;font-size:15px!important;border:none;box-shadow:none!important}.template .ant-btn.ant-btn-background-ghost{border:1px solid var(--primary-color)}.template .light-btn{background:#fff;color:var(--primary-color)}.template .light-btn:hover{background:#fafafa!important;color:var(--primary-color)!important}.template .ant-form .ant-form-item{margin-bottom:10px}.template .ant-input{height:45px}.template textarea{resize:none!important;height:80px!important}.template .ant-input:focus,.template textarea:focus{border:1px solid var(--border-color)!important;box-shadow:none!important}.template .inline{display:flex}.template .inline .ant-form-item{flex:1 1}.template .inline .ant-form-item:first-child{margin-right:5px}.template .inline .ant-form-item:last-child{margin-left:5px}.template .section{padding:100px 0}.template .section.bg{background-color:var(--background-color)}.template .section.full-width .heading{width:60%;margin:0 auto 50px;text-align:center}.template .section .ant-btn{margin-top:20px}.template .ant-row,.template ul{position:relative}@media (min-width:1600px){.template .container{max-width:1500px}}@media (max-width:1200px){.template .container{width:95%}}@media (max-width:992px){.template .section.full-width .heading{width:90%}.template .ant-row{margin-left:0!important;margin-right:0!important}}@media (max-width:520px){:root{--banner-title-font-size:40px;--banner-title-line-height:50px}}